| | Guest Column: County should not help finance Crosswinds
Published 10/11/08
In the Sept. 10 Maryland Gazette, developer Mitch Weber was reported as requesting the county to help finance the Crosswinds Resort and Conference Center in Linthicum. His request for nearly $63 million in economic aid from the county is over twice the amount that has been previously requested from any developer. This project should not receive any economic aid from county government. The project will likely not provide the economic boom promised and will likely become more of a burden than a benefit.
